The Joy of Propagation

Propagation is the art of creating new plants from existing ones. It offers a delightful way to expand your garden without emptying your wallet. With Pavonia columella, you can choose between two main methods:

1. Seed propagation: This method allows you to experience the full lifecycle of the plant, from the tiny seed to a flourishing bloom.

2. Cuttings: For faster results, cuttings offer a shortcut to a new plant.
